"Marie! Marie, where'd you go?"
I frantically raced through each room in the house, with a plate full of finger food in my hand, searching for my lost, three-year old daughter.
"Where are you, Sweety?"
Her quiet, tinkling voice answered from down the hall.
"I'm in hewe, daddy," she said, giggling.
I sighed with relief and started to walk towards her closed door.
"Whatcha doing, Pumpkin?"
I heard the clinking of plastic and glass, and then another giggle.
"Playin' tea pawty wiff my new fwiend!"
I stopped walking.
New friend?
Nobody had come in or left the house since yesterday.
"Who's your new friend, Marie," I asked, slowly opening the door.
Marie giggled as I dropped the plate of food and screamed.
" Hello, Binxy."
